Colin Cowherd: âThese teams as long as theyâre healthy, you can win a Super Bowl with them. I think Tampa is at the top of my Super Bowl pyramid, they return every player and every coach of note. Then I think Kansas City and Buffalo are really close. Then I think Cleveland, Baltimore, and Seattle are just inches below it but really good. Then I think if theyâre healthy the Rams, Packers, Colts, and the Patriots are going to be a really tough out. If I added another layer at the bottom I would put Chargers, Washington, Niners, and Miami. I donât necessarily consider these âSuper Bowl teamsâ, but these are double-digit teams that I like, just donât quite think they can reach the Super Bowl. The team I really canât get my arms around and just really donât know what to do with them is Pittsburgh. This year Iâve kind of bailed on Pittsburgh but I think to myself âbe very careful.â Mike Tomlin has never had a losing season, even with Duck Hodges, and Big Ben is in the best shape of his life, the defense is lights out â remember, last season it fell apart and everyone got hurt; this season itâs finally healthy again, and they have finally solved their running back dilemma.â (Full Segment Above)
Watch Colin Cowherd reveal his NFL âPower Pyramidâ as Colin ranks his top 15 NFL teams going into Week 1.
Here are Colinâs rankings as follows:
1. Bucs
2. Chiefs
3. Bills
4. Browns
5. Ravens
6. Seahawks
7. Rams
8. Packers
9. Colts
10. Patriots
11. Chargers
12. Washington Football Team
13. 49ers
14. Dolphins
15. Steelers
